The Legal Landscape of Spanish Online Pharmacies
Unlike many countries where a wide range of medications can be purchased through generic e-commerce websites, Spain maintains a strenuous approach to online pharmaceutical sales. The foundational guideline governing this sector is clear: only brick-and-mortar pharmacies authorized by the regional health authorities are allowed to sell medications online.

Identifying a Legitimate Spanish Online Pharmacy With the increase of unauthorized web shops targeting global buyers, consumers should understand how to validate the authenticity ofa Spanish online drug store
. Deceitful sites offering fake or unregulated drugs posture serious health threats. Licensed online pharmacies in Spain must show specific regulative trust marks on every page of their website. Secret Indicators of a Legal Spanish Online Pharmacy: The EU Common Logo: A clickable green-and-white EU typical logo should appear on the website footer. Clicking this logo design should reroute the user to the officialwindows registry of the Spanish Ministry of Health
- (AEMPS -Agencia Española de Medicamentos y Productos Sanitarios), confirming the pharmacy's main authorization. Physical Address and Pharmacist Details: Legitimate websites must plainly show the physical address of the brick-and-mortar pharmacy, the name of the collegiate pharmacist in charge, and their professional license number
- . No Prescription Drugs for Delivery: If an online store claims it can deliver prescription medications to your home without a physical examination or a validated prescription system, it is running unlawfully.

Managing Prescriptions Digitally in Spain While prescription drugs can not be delivered to a doorstep by a carrier, Spain's digital health facilities makes handling prescriptions effective. The Receta Electrónica(Electronic Prescription)Spain's public healthcare system (Sistema Nacional de Salud ), along with personal insurance providers, rely greatly on the electronic prescription system. Instead of a paper slip, the prescription is linked directly tothe patient's Tarjeta Sanitaria Individual(TSI)-- the
specific health card. Patients can check out any physical pharmacy in Spain, present their health card, and get their medication. For those tracking their medications, local health apps (such as La Mía Salud in Valencia or
Salut in Catalonia)permit users to seeactive prescriptions, staying dosages, and renewal dates on their smart devices.
